Exploring the Inspirational Journey through the World Press Photo Exhibition, Amsterdam

World Press Photo Exhibition

The moment you step into the World Press Photo Exhibition in Amsterdam, you embark on a journey that transcends geographical boundaries, offering an intimate view of the human experience across the globe. This immersive exhibition is much more than a mere display of photographs; it’s a vivid journey that captures the heartbeat of humanity, encapsulating its trials, tribulations, victories, and moments of tender intimacy. The power of storytelling and the boundless scope of human emotion echo in each photograph, each offering a unique perspective of our world and its stories.

In this blog post, we’ll journey together through ten poignant aspects of the World Press Photo Exhibition that make it a cornerstone of global visual journalism and a must-visit for anyone who appreciates the power of the photographic narrative.

A Celebration of Visual Journalism

The World Press Photo Exhibition is a spectacular celebration of visual journalism. The photographs showcased here capture defining moments from the year gone by, presented as a montage of the human experience. Each photograph is a window into a world different from our own, yet profoundly relatable, revealing the universality of human emotions and experiences.

For example, you might see an image of a woman wailing in the aftermath of a natural disaster, her face a canvas of raw despair and resilience. Another frame might capture the jubilant grin of a child in a remote village receiving their first book, the joy in their eyes mirroring the power of education. These stories are captured in a single moment of time, immortalized through the lens of the photographer.

This celebration of visual journalism is a testament to the adage, “A picture is worth a thousand words,” affirming the impact and importance of photojournalism in today’s world. It emphasizes the power of the visual narrative to evoke empathy, spark dialogue, and create an understanding of diverse human experiences.

The Power of Storytelling

The World Press Photo Exhibition harnesses the power of storytelling in a unique and profound way. Each photo displayed at the exhibition tells a story. Whether it captures a moment of joy, despair, triumph, or ordinary life, every image carries with it a narrative that tugs at the heartstrings and leaves a lasting impact.

Consider a photograph showcasing a protester’s face, weathered yet resolute, standing up against an oppressive regime. This image does not merely show a face in the crowd; it tells a story of resilience, of a struggle for freedom, and of the power of the human spirit. It provides a narrative that invites the audience to engage with the subject, fostering a sense of connection and empathy.

Such is the power of storytelling that permeates throughout the World Press Photo Exhibition. The stories these images tell are significant—they reflect our collective history, provoke thought, and promote understanding in a world often divided by differences.

The Diversity of Themes

One of the striking aspects of the World Press Photo Exhibition is the diversity of themes it encompasses. The exhibition includes a broad range of categories, such as contemporary issues, nature, sports, and people, among others.

Within these themes, you might encounter an image of a breathtaking wildlife moment—a predator pouncing on its prey in the heart of an African savannah, for instance. Or you may witness the grandeur of a professional athlete in the midst of an awe-inspiring feat, a testament to human prowess and determination. The wide-ranging themes ensure that every visitor, regardless of their interests, will find something that resonates with them at the exhibition.

This variety also reflects the depth and breadth of life on our planet. By presenting such a rich tapestry of themes, the exhibition emphasizes the complexity and interconnectedness of our world, promoting a deeper understanding and appreciation of its many facets.

The Influence of Technology

The role of technology in shaping modern photojournalism is evident throughout the World Press Photo Exhibition. The advent of new technologies has dramatically changed the face of photojournalism, enabling photographers to capture moments with greater precision and impact.

For instance, drone photography has revolutionized the field by allowing photographers to capture stunning aerial views and gain access to otherwise inaccessible locations. One such photo could be a sweeping aerial view of a melting glacier, presenting a stark visual narrative of climate change.

Similarly, advancements in camera technology have resulted in more powerful, lightweight equipment that can capture high-resolution images under challenging conditions. A photo of a rare nocturnal animal shot in the dead of the night under minimal light, for example, stands as a testament to this technological evolution.

These technological advancements not only enhance the quality and scope of visual journalism but also open up new avenues for storytelling, making it a pivotal element of the World Press Photo Exhibition.

A Showcase of Global Issues

The World Press Photo Exhibition is an insightful lens into pressing global issues. Whether it’s climate change, refugee crises, political unrest, or human rights violations, the exhibition brings these crucial topics to the forefront through evocative imagery.

Imagine coming across a photo that starkly illustrates the reality of plastic pollution in our oceans. The image could depict a sea turtle entangled in a discarded fishing net, its struggle a distressing testament to the urgency of the problem. Such photographs force us to confront the often uncomfortable realities of our world, motivating us to engage with these issues and seek solutions.

In this way, the World Press Photo Exhibition isn’t just an exhibition of photos—it’s a catalyst for change. By highlighting these global issues, propels conversation, raises awareness, and fosters a sense of global responsibility among its audience.

An Arena of Diverse Perspectives

The World Press Photo Exhibition offers a platform for photographers from all walks of life to share their perspectives. By showcasing the work of a diverse group of photojournalists, the exhibition offers a multiplicity of viewpoints that enrich our understanding of the world.

You might see an image captured by a photojournalist from a war-torn country, their lens providing an intimate look into the realities of living amidst conflict. Contrastingly, you might come across a photo by a photographer from a peaceful Scandinavian town, their perspective revealing the tranquillity and simple beauty of everyday life in their corner of the world.

This diversity of perspectives lends richness and depth to the World Press Photo Exhibition, making it a vibrant, inclusive space that appreciates and promotes diversity in visual storytelling.

A Tribute to the Art of Photography

While the World Press Photo Exhibition is fundamentally about telling stories and raising awareness, it also serves as a tribute to the art of photography itself. The exhibition is a testament to the creativity, skill, and artistic vision that go into creating impactful photographic narratives.

For instance, you might encounter a photograph with expertly executed composition—the way the subjects are arranged, the interplay of light and shadow, and the use of color and contrast—all working in harmony to create a compelling visual story. Another image might leverage the power of a perfect moment—the decisive second when all elements align to capture an extraordinary event or emotion.

By showcasing such masterpieces, the World Press Photo Exhibition celebrates the artistry of photography, inspiring both seasoned photographers and amateurs alike to appreciate and explore the creative potential of this medium.

The Human Connection

Perhaps one of the most impactful aspects of the World Press Photo Exhibition is the human connection it fosters. The stories captured in these photographs are profoundly human, resonating with visitors on an emotional level.

A photo capturing an elderly couple’s tender moment of love and companionship in their twilight years, for instance, might stir feelings of warmth and empathy. A contrasting image of a child soldier, eyes reflecting a childhood lost too soon, might evoke heartache and concern.

Such photographs, in their raw and honest portrayal of the human condition, create a bond between the viewer and the subjects. This sense of connection and shared humanity is a powerful feature of the World Press Photo Exhibition, reminding us that despite our differences, we are all part of the human family.

The Impact on Visitors

The World Press Photo Exhibition leaves a lasting impact on its visitors. The images displayed evoke a range of emotions, provoke thought, and often stay with visitors long after they’ve left the exhibition.

You might find yourself deeply moved by an image of a humanitarian worker offering comfort to a distressed child in a war zone, the compassion and kindness evident in the scene stirring emotions of empathy and respect. Another photo might leave you in awe—a stunning celestial phenomenon captured in all its glory, reminding you of the beauty and wonder of our universe.

These images and the stories they tell have the power to change perspectives, inspire action, and even influence the way we view our world. The impact of the World Press Photo Exhibition on its visitors is a testament to the transformative power of visual storytelling.

The Legacy of the World Press Photo Exhibition

Over the years, the World Press Photo Exhibition has carved a significant place in the realm of global photojournalism. Its legacy lies not only in the world-class photographs it showcases annually but also in its enduring commitment to promoting understanding, empathy, and awareness through visual narratives.

The exhibition is more than a collection of photographs—it’s a movement that champions the cause of photojournalism in highlighting global issues, celebrating human experiences, and fostering a sense of shared humanity. It serves as an annual reminder of the trials and triumphs of our world, encouraging each one of us to engage with the stories around us.

In conclusion, the World Press Photo Exhibition in Amsterdam is a captivating journey that offers invaluable insights into our world and our place within it. It encapsulates the power of photography as a tool for storytelling, awareness, and connection. It’s a journey worth undertaking, one that promises to leave you enriched, enlightened, and ever more connected to the shared story of humanity.
